Division of labor is an activity of separating a work process into many manageable small tasks. The idea aims at easing the management of these tasks. This is possible since a different person or a group of people performs each task. The simple tasks provide the best solution to some of the complex work processes. It also ensures that the right man gets the right work. Division of labor has its roots from the pioneers of philosophy and the world of civilization. Therefore, it is worthy to have a clear knowledge about the advantages and disadvantages of this human discovered means.

The human labor in a company that uses division of labor attains different specializations. This ensures that only the right people do their right jobs. The long-term result of this is an appealing output. Moreover, the company becomes more efficient on top of being effective in its processes. In this case, the company expands financially due to its ability to satisfy its customers.

In a divided labor, the specialized units are always at the same place doing their jobs. There is minimal or no movement at all. This is very important to the company since employees spend all their time in production as opposed to in movement. This increases their efficiency in time management. This encourages quality of services employees give to the company

The Sumerians employed division of labor mainly because they wanted to improve the rate of production. This means that they spend few hours to produce numerous products. This is important for large-scale production. In modern production industries, division of labor is excellent in producing a high quantity of goods within a short period to meet the demand. It is through the reliability of an industry that many customers become loyal. The outcome of loyalty is the expansion of the market share of the industry.

The specialized labor takes less time to learn the requirements of their areas. This is because of a favorable quantity of requirement compared to learning everything in a work process. It can also improve inventions and innovations. This is possible especially when people try to get new ways of simplifying their tasks. These innovations assist the company by reducing the cost of production. It also increases efficiency of production while still giving a quality output.

Finally, the society benefits from all efforts the industry puts in increasing its quality and reliability. They obtain goods when they need them. They also enjoy the best quality that comes with low prices. This boosts the economic growth of the company and society. The markets widens because of many consumers who find attraction to the quality products.

Division of labor has several disadvantages despite its unlimited benefits. To begin with, none enjoys doing the same work every time. It is not appealing when the conditions of that work remain the same. Working at the same place with exact tools and neighbors is boring to employees. This results in reduced production.

In a specialized industry, there is great interdependence. This affects the smooth running of work process especially when one unit of workers is absent. In cases where one man performs the task, the process might stop entirely. This is clear from their specializations. There is no one able to perform every task in a process. This is a blow to an organization as little or no production goes on. This results in wasting a lot of time as the human labor available receives their payment despite not accomplishing their tasks.

In simplified tasks, the dynamic world might find a machine based solution to those tasks. If this happens, there are high chances of employees losing their jobs. This is a blow to the employees as they become unable to support themselves economically. This affects the entire society as many people eventually lose their jobs to newly innovated ways.

In conclusion, Division of labor is a key way to ensure economic growth of an industry due to its ability to increase production. It is a good way to increase the market share and the lives of people. It is the key to specialization, innovation and efficiency. Therefore, it is the way to go when thinking about reducing costs while increasing the quality of production.
